Keyboard interfacing with 8086 microprocessor pdf

Download microprocessor and microcontrollers notes, pdf 2020 syllabus, books for b tech, m tech, bca. A common method of entering programs into a microcomputer is via a. On these lines the cpu sends out the address of the memory location that is to be written to or read from. Arrange the available memory chips so as to obtain 16bit data bus width. Mp 04 02 instruction set of 8086 microprocessor in details. To design an 8086 based system, it is necessary to know how to interface the 8086 microprocessor with memory and input and output devices. The dac0830 digital to analog converter is connected to 8086 microprocessor, as shown in the fig.

Interfacing 8279 with 8086 pdf programmable keyboarddisplay interface a programmable keyboard and display interfacing chip. Ee8551 and ee6502 for eee dept unit 1 8085 processor hardware architecture of 8085 microprocessor pin diagram of 8085 microprocessor memory interfacing of 8085 microprocessor timing diagram and machine cycles of 8085 microprocessor interrupts and types of interrupts in 8085 microprocessor hardware architecture of 8086 microprocessor 8086minimum mode of. Microprocessors and interfacing 8086, 8051, 8096, and. The keyboard first scans the keyboard and identifies if any key has been pressed. The intel 8279 is specially developed for interfacing keyboard and display devices to 808580868088 microprocessor based system.

Pdf microprocessor and microcontroller pdf notes mpmc. Figure shows the interfacing of adc 0804 to the 8086 microprocessor. Click download or read online button to get 8085 microprocessor interfacing and applications book now. The keyboard can be interfaced either in the interrupt or the polled mode. The address bus consists of 16, 20, 24, or more parallel signal lines. Keyboard can be easily interfaced to microprocessor through programmable 110 lines the. It determines the number of operations per second the processor can perform. Interfacing 8279 keyboard display controller with 8086.

Maximum mode 8086 system here, either a numeric coprocessor of the type 8087 or another processor is interfaced with 8086. This site is like a library, use search box in the widget to get ebook that. Keyboard interfacing with 8051 matrix keyboard key pressed indentification. These rows and columns are connected to the microcontroller through its ports of the micro controller 8051. Interface a 4 4 keyboard with 8086 using 8255 an write. The data pins are bidirectional in read write memories. Intel 8086 microprocessor architecture, features, and signals 63 4. The upper 8bit bank is called odd address bank and lower 8bit bank is called even address bank. Microprocessor and microcontrollers notes pdf 2020 b. Pdf microprocessors and microcontrollersinterfacing with 8086.

Key board interfacing to 8086 microprocessor through 8255 ppi duration. Pdf microprocessors and interfacing 8086, 8051, 8096. Interfacing keyboard and displays, 8279 stepper motor and actuators. Here rd and wr signals are activated when iom signal is high, indicating io bus cycle. Get complete lecture notes, interview questions paper, ppt, tutorials, course. Interfacing 8255 with 8086 microprocessor interfacing. Interfacing to 8086 and programming to control stepper motor. Microprocessor and interfacing pdf notes mpi notes pdf. Architecture, programming, and applications, 2nd 1997. Pdf mp 8086 lab manual trainer kit free download pdf. This key board is designed with a particular rows and columns. In the keyboard mode, this line is used as a control input and stored in fifo on a key closure. Memory interfacing and io interfacing are the two main types of interfacing. Intfrfacing interfacing in each counter has a program control word used to select the way the counter operates.

Microprocessors and interfacing 8086, 8051, 8096, and advanced processors. The memory, address bus, data buses are shared resources between the two processors. Pdf memory interfacing in 8086 tufail abbas academia. Programmable peripheral interface 8255 geeksforgeeks.

Write a program in alp to interface stepper motor to 8086 and rotate it in clockwise direction apparatus. Microprocessors and microcontrollersinterfacing with 8086 lecture notes module. Interfacing 8086 assembly language digital to analog. In a microprocessor b system, when keyboard and 7segment led display is interfaced using ports or latches then the processor has to carry the following task. Interfacing keyboard with 8086 example 2 interface a 4 4 keyboard with 8086 using 8255, and write an alp for detecting a key closure and return the key code in al. Chapter 4 microprocessor and interfacing notes microprocessor and interfacing notes pdf mpi notes pdf. Before getting into 8086 lets 1st define microprocessor. The general procedure of static memory interfacing with 8086 is described as follows.

Due to the mismatch in the speed between the microprocessor and. Intel 8086 microprocessor architecture, features, and signals. The rest of the paper is organized into sections as follows. Write an assembly language procedure to read the converted digital data through data bus. Capacitors c1, c2 and crystal x1 completes the clock circuitry for the microcontroller. Connect available address lines of memory chips with those of microprocessor and.

Microprocessors and interfacing oup india oxford university press. The control signals for maximum mode of operation are. Get the control words for keyboard display mode, clear display mode and to. Intel 8086 8088 microprocessors architecture programming. Resistors r1 to r8 limits the current through the corresponding segments of the led display. In this paper the interfacing of 3x8 matrix keyboard with the 8086 microprocessor is presented. Of the 8088 and 8086 microprocessor 611 37100lecture 112 interrupt interface of the 8088 and 8086 microprocessor 11. Lokanath reddy 5 generic pin configuration the number of address pins are related to the number of memory locations.

Interfacing a microprocessor is to connect it with various peripherals to perform various operations to obtain a desired output. Interfacing a 3x8 matrix keyboard with the 8086 microprocessor. Section iv includes the software description of the system. So only two ports of 8051 can be easily connected to the rows and columns of. Here, programmable peripheral interface, 8255 is used as parallel port to send the digital data to dac. Dac0830 digital to analog converter interfacing dac 0830. Unit1 introduction to 8086 ece department microprocessors and microcontrollers page 2 iv address bus. Dma data transfer method and interfacing with 82378257. Therefore between 10 and 28 address pins are present. It serves as a campanion text to ayalas the 8051 microcontroller. Addressing modes, instruction set, and programming of 8086 80 5.

The key board here we are interfacing is a matrix keyboard. Interface 8255 with 8085 microprocessor for addition interface 8255 with 8085. Intended for the beginning programming student taking the first course on the 8086, a 16bit microprocessor manufactured by intel. Pdf microprocessor and interfacing pdf notes mpi notes. Microprocessors and interfacing 8086 by douglas hall. It then sends their relative response of the pressed key to the cpu and viceaversa. Reset out signal from 8085 is connected to the reset signal of the 8255. The important features of 8279 are, simultaneous keyboard and display operations. This unit controls the flow of data through the microprocessor. Interfacing hex keypad to 8051 the hex keypad is interfaced to port 1 and seven segment led display is interfaced to port 0 of the microcontroller. Microprocessors and microcontrollers 8085, 8086 and 8051. Microprocessors and microcontrollers ee8551, ec8691.

1045 178 899 1551 297 1040 1540 719 166 789 763 265 1067 973 1127 2 592 196 579 128 545 1370 713 1100 771 1366 1381 101 1352 1486 99 1141